IN LOVING MEMORY OF
Franklin Delano
Roosevelt Tackett
September 26, 1934 – February 20, 2026
Franklin Delano Roosevelt Tackett (Opa), 91, was reunited in Heaven with his wife, Friedel, on February 20, 2026.
Frank was born on September 26, 1934 in Marting, West Virginia. He was the beloved son of Ferdinand and Ida Belle Tackett. He proudly served in the military for 22 years. While stationed in Germany, he met his wife, Friedel, and married on November 18, 1960. He retired in 1974 as Chief Warrant Officer 3 (CW3) and settled with Friedel in Huntsville, Alabama where they raised three daughters. After his retirement from the U.S. Army, Frank worked 17 years on Redstone Arsenal, Alabama as a government civil servant supporting the Pershing and Hawk II missile systems.
He was a member of Jackson Way Baptist Church and former member (and deacon) of Heritage Baptist Church, where he was baptized in 1978.
Frank was a loving husband, father, grandfather "Opa" and great-grandfather. He loved golf and spent his latter years watching the birds from his kitchen window; the doves and cardinals were his favorites.
Frank was also a steadfast servant of God. Even in his sunset years, he shared his faith with anyone willing to listen. One of his favorite Bible verses was I John 4:4 "Ye are of God, little children, and have overcome them: because greater is he that is in you, than he that is in the world." There wasn't anyone who was a stranger to him - he was everyone's "Opa". He will forever be loved and dearly missed by all who knew him.
